Why Dress Shopping Online Is Hard

Dresses are the trickiest clothing category to buy remotely. Length, drape, sleeve fit, neckline, and waistline all change how a dress looks on a specific body. A flat-lay product photo tells you almost none of that. The model on the retailer's site has a different height, weight, and skin tone than you. Virtual try-on fixes this by projecting the dress onto your actual photo.

Step 1: Take or Pick a Base Photo

You want a full-body or mid-thigh-up photo, standing, arms slightly away from your body, clothing fitted (not baggy). A wall or simple background works best. Natural daylight is ideal. If your current photos don't match this, take a new one - it's worth 30 seconds.

Step 2: Screenshot the Dress

Open the retailer - Amazon, Shein, Zara, ASOS, Revolve, or any store. Find the dress you like. Screenshot the main product photo, ideally the flat-lay or the one with the least background clutter. Alternatively, download the image directly if the site allows it.

Step 4: Evaluate Fit, Color, and Length

  • Fit: does the waistline sit where you want it? Is the bust area proportional?
  • Color: does it flatter your skin tone under natural-looking light?
  • Length: is the hem where you expected, or shorter or longer than the product photo suggested?
  • Drape: does the fabric fall naturally given your pose?

If something is off, try another reference angle from the same retailer.

Step 5: Compare Multiple Dresses Side by Side

This is where virtual try-on beats physical stores. A fitting room can only hold what you can carry. Your phone can generate twenty dress previews in ten minutes. Save each result to a folder, line them up, and pick the one that actually works on you - not on a stranger in a catalog.
